However, the company has experienced a 2.50% gain in its stock price over the last five trading sessions. businesswire.com reported 2024-09-25 that PASADENA, Calif.–(BUSINESS WIRE)–IHOP®, a leader in the family dining restaurant sector, today announced that Jay Johns will retire after 16 years at Dine Brands and nearly six years as President of IHOP. Johns will step down from his role on January 6, 2025, but will remain involved with the company in an advisory capacity until March 2025. Lawrence Kim, previously Chief Innovation Officer at YUM! Brands has been appointed President Designee effective October 21, 2024, and will assume title.
